Transaction 48f50ce978231f16f8a5d84fda2adb7da25fc2c087e20a4a65c06cbcbf3b2579

57 Input
1 Outputs
  • 48f50ce978231f16f8a5d84fda2adb7da25fc2c087e20a4a65c06cbcbf3b2579:0
  • value  35697215
    address  1BBXP5oNHc2cbqFqSkGW4AWXHgg3RoN1pR